AI and Amazon Bedrock features

Some features use Amazon Bedrock to answer questions about Fernando's profile, suggest AWS reference architectures or compare public professional context with a pasted role or challenge.

AI output can be incomplete or wrong and should be treated as a helpful assistant, not as a binding statement, hiring guarantee, legal advice, financial advice, security certification or official representation of any employer.

  • AI routes use input limits, rate limits, daily budget controls, blacklist rules, abuse checks and optional Turnstile enforcement.
  • Telemetry may be stored in AWS S3 for security, cost control and quality improvement. Raw prompts/responses are disabled by default unless explicitly configured.
  • Do not paste secrets, credentials, private client data, regulated financial information or confidential employer material into AI prompts.

Retention, security and incident handling

Data is kept only for a reasonable period compatible with the purpose of collection, operational needs, legal requirements, security investigation, abuse prevention and historical communication records.

Security controls include least-privilege AWS access patterns, rate limiting, Turnstile for forms, S3 encryption for AI logs, DynamoDB guardrails where configured, secret scanning in CI and production deployment checks.

  • No public website can guarantee absolute security, but the architecture is designed to reduce exposure, abuse and surprise AI costs.
